Michael Coschignano, 29, Dies

Oyster Bay grad loved animals, photography, art.

Michael J. Coschignano, a former Oyster Bay student, died unexpectedly New Years Day. He was 29 years old.

He was a lover of art, photography, and animals, especially his two labs, Alexander and Caleb.

He is survived by his father John; brothers John and Steven; sister Mary; and nieces Rosalie, Julia, and Peter.

His family will receive friends Sunday 2-4 p.m. and 7-9 p.m. A funeral mass will be held Monday at 9:30 a.m. in the Chapel of St. Dominic's RCC. A burial will follow at St. Patrick's Cemetery in Huntington.

Donations may be made in his honor to the Asthma and Allergy Foundation of America.
